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Renz Verano's "Solitaire" portray the story of a man who lost the love of his life due to his indifference. The man cared for his love, but failed to express it, eventually leading to the death of the relationship in silence. This left the man lonely and he turned to the game of solitaire as his only source of companionship. Every road he takes seems to lead to a dead-end, and he finds it easy to pretend that he will never love again. He isolates himself from the world, playing solitaire to fill the void in his life.


As time goes by, the man still feels the pain of the loss and the words he never spoke. Sleepless nights only add to his sorrow and his heart remains broken. Despite his pain, he still clings to the hope that his love will return, but it goes up in smoke. He continues to play the game of solitaire, hoping that somehow, things will change. In the end, he is still alone, playing solitaire in a world that moves on around him.


"Solitaire" is a poignant and melancholy song that speaks to the heart of anyone who has loved and lost. The lyrics express the deep sense of loneliness that can follow the end of a relationship and the regret that comes with realizing that one did not express their love when they had the chance. The choice of solitaire as a symbol of the man's isolation and loneliness is a powerful one, as the game is usually played alone and represents a kind of solitary confinement.
